The Lighter and the Bonfire

Bomb.pngMy mom and I were just talking and she reminded me of a time I was at one of Vince's barbecues. By the way I loved Vince's BBQ's, they were pretty chill and normally it was all of the group that came. Anyway, my mom was telling me a story about when she was a kid and a friend of her's Christmas tree burned down because they got it too early and it dried out so when they flipped on the lights Christmas morning the branch caught on fire and burned their whole house down. She said the only thing left standing was the fireplace and a toilet. Anyway it made me reminisce of the time at the BBQ where I looked to John and thought of the brilliant idea to take someone's lighter and toss it into the bonfire we had. Well I remember grabbing the blue lighter, getting up from the brick seat, walking over to the fire, and throwing it so hard into the deep set of burning wood. For a second I felt it was going to explode any moment so as anyone would do, I hope, I backed up quickly and awaited the extravagant explosion. A minute passed... "Hmmmmm," I pondered.

"Did  I ACTUALLY throw it into the pit?"

I can't remember who was next to me but we both crept over to the stone pit and peeked our head's over to spot the location of the blue lighter. At this scouting moment we appeared to be extremely startled when the rush of heat, that singed our hair and eyebrows, engulfed our entire upper torso. Ah there it was, it was sitting in there the whole time. It just waited for us to peek our nosy heads over to see where it was.

Lesson? Well next time I decide to do this, throw a lighter into a bonfire, I will be patient till the explosion occurs.
